> The new master's repmgr promote script will execute commands to pause
> pgbouncer, reconfigure pgbouncer to point to the new database address, and
> then resume.

You could just move the service ip address at the new postgresql master
to which the pgbouncer instances on each app server could reconnect.

I assume, with reference to https://github.com/2ndQuadrant/repmgr, that
you could use repmgrd to trigger a script to do just that at
"switchover", possibly something you would need to monitor the
"repl_events" table to achieve.
